Evidence-informed approaches for online work

Andrea uses c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T) to help people spot unhelpful thought patterns and test new behaviors. CBT sessions often include practical exercises and homework to try between meetings and are useful for anxiety, depression, and panic symptoms.

She also uses acceptance and commitment therapy (ACT) to help clients clarify values and take small steps toward them even when difficult thoughts or feelings are present. ACT focuses on meaningful action and can help with grief, stress, and ongoing worry.

Online formats include video calls, phone sessions, live chat, and text-based messaging, which allow flexible scheduling and different ways to connect. Video is good for in-depth conversations and skills practice, phone works when bandwidth or camera use is limited, and chat or text can suit brief check-ins or step-by-step coaching. These options make it easier to fit therapy into busy schedules and to use the format that feels most comfortable for day-to-day work.
